Abstract

Cold extrusion and forging processes require significant improvements in productivity to ensure the continued competitiveness of press manufacturers and users. Current average productivity rates in high volume, high tonnage forming operations can be as low as 60%, while the lost production capacity is mainly due to equipment failures and unreliable processes control. A group of companies representing press manufacturers and users collaborated within the National Center of Manufacturing Sciences to diagnose common problems and recommend solutions. Major findings presented in this paper pertain to identifying and eliminating root causes of lost production in an automated facility running multiple high tonnage mechanical presses. A multicomputer system developed as a part of the project and example results that prove the feasibility of predictive monitoring, diagnosis and control are presented.
